π Company Context
Industry: Digital Trendteam is an advertising services company specializing in digital marketing, digital brand strategy, and digital recruiting services.
Company Size: Small (2-10 employees), which means a close-knit team and the opportunity for significant impact on the company's growth and success.
Founded: 2018, with a focus on helping medium-sized B2B companies successfully market their businesses in the digital age.
Company Description:
- Dynamic, direct, and digital β that's Digital Trendteam
- Specializes in digital recruiting services, digital brand strategy, performance marketing, and web design
- Offers innovative strategies and efficient marketing communication across all digital channels

π Location & Work Environment
Office Type: Fancy office in Mainz or remote work
Office Location(s): TaunusstraΓe 59-61, Mainz,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any
Geographic Context:
- Mainz is a city in the state of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any, with a population of around 200,000
- Known for its historic old town, Mainz is located near the confluence of the Rhine and Main rivers
- The city offers a mix of historic architecture and modern urban life, with a vibrant cultural scene
